Dictionary definition for: Mediate

1. (v) act between parties with a view to reconciling differences; "He interceded in the family dispute" "He mediated a settlement"

2. (a) acting through or dependent on an intervening agency; "the disease spread by mediate as well as direct contact"

3. (v) occupy an intermediate or middle position or form a connecting link or stage between two others; "mediate between the old and the new"

4. (s) being neither at the beginning nor at the end in a series; "adolescence is an awkward in-between age" "in a mediate position" "the middle point on a line"
